Tuesday's trading session brings a mix of corporate strategy and regulatory shifts. Stellantis is set to unveil a turnaround plan to revive North American sales, prediction markets face new regulatory scrutiny, and Oura Health has filed for an IPO. These developments could influence investor sentiment across auto, fintech, and health tech sectors.

Stellantis, the automaker behind Jeep, Ram, and Peugeot, is expected to announce a comprehensive turnaround plan aimed at reversing declining sales in its key North American market. The company has faced inventory buildup and pricing pressure, and the new strategy may include production cuts, model rationalization, and cost-saving measures. According to sources familiar with the plan, Stellantis will also address its dealer network and invest in electrification, though specific targets remain under wraps. In the regulatory arena, prediction markets such as those operated by Kalshi and Polymarket are facing heightened attention from the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C). The CFTC has proposed rules that would largely ban election betting and other event contracts, arguing they could harm public interest. Market participants are watching closely, as the outcome could reshape the entire industry landscape. Meanwhile, Oura Health, the Finnish company behind the popular Oura Ring wearable, has confidentially filed for an initial public offering. The filing, recently submitted to the SEC, suggests the company may seek to raise capital to expand its health-monitoring platform and enter new markets. Oura has gained significant traction among athletes and health-conscious consumers, with millions of rings sold globally. The IPO timing and valuation remain uncertain, but market observers anticipate strong interest given the wearable health tech sector's growth. For the auto industry, Stellantis's turnaround plan may serve as a bellwether for legacy automakers struggling with the transition to electric vehicles and shifting consumer preferences. If successful, it could signal a broader resilience in traditional manufacturing; if not, it might underscore the challenges global automakers face in optimizing their North American operations. Prediction market regulation could have far-reaching implications for fintech and the broader financial ecosystem. The CFTC's proposed ban on event contracts would likely limit retail traders' ability to hedge or speculate on political outcomes, potentially reducing liquidity and pushing activity offshore. Companies like Kalshi and Polymarket may need to pivot to other types of event contracts or face revenue impacts. This regulatory move comes as the sector has grown rapidly in recent years. Oura's IPO filing highlights the increasing investor appetite for wearable health technology. The company's focus on sleep, recovery, and overall wellness aligns with a trending consumer demand for personalized health data. However, Oura operates in a competitive space with players like Apple, Fitbit (Google), and Whoop. The IPO could provide a valuation reference point for the industry, but pricing will depend on market conditions and Oura's recent financial performance, which has not been publicly disclosed.

From an investment perspective, these three stories present both opportunities and cautions. Stellantis's restructuring efforts may create potential for a turnaround, but the automaker faces high execution risk. Investors should monitor quarterly sales data and margin trends rather than rely on strategic announcements alone. The prediction market regulation could constrain growth for certain fintech firms, but it may also open doors for regulated exchanges to offer new products if the rules are finalized differently. Oura's potential public listing comes at a time when IPO markets are cautiously reopening after a prolonged slowdown. If Oura prices its offering attractively, it could draw significant demand from growth-oriented portfolios. However, as a hardware-dependent company, it may face margin pressures and supply chain vulnerabilities. The broader market environment—including interest rate expectations and consumer spending trends—will likely influence the success of all three narratives.
